WebThe scapula, or shoulder blade, is a large triangular-shaped bone that lies in the upper back. The bone is surrounded and supported by a complex system of muscles that work together to help you move your arm. WebWhat is the anatomy of the shoulder nerve? Your axillary nerve starts in the fifth and sixth bones (vertebrae) in your lower cervical spine. Your cervical spine contains the bones that make up your neck. The axillary nerve then: Travels under your collar bone. Passes through the quadrangular space, a gap between muscles and other tissue.
